€240 million for Campo de Gibraltar
(Agencies) The Budget for 2010, presented on Monday in Madrid by Elena Salgado, Second Vice-President and Minister for Economy (photo), and subject to much negotiation, includes a total of €239,930,290 for the Campo de Gibraltar. Most of the money (58%, or €140,824,000) would be scheduled for the Algeciras Port Authority. ‘I spy with my little eye … a criminal?’
(Sur in English) A new phase of Operation Captura has been launched with the slogan ‘I spy with my little eye… a criminal?’ to encourage public collaboration. Crimestoppers in collaboration with the Serious Organised Crime Agency (SOCA) have launched a new appeal for the collaboration of the general public in the catching of criminals.
